The Lollards: Advocates for Biblical Accessibility and Eucharistic Understanding
This chapter explores John Wycliffe's challenges to the Catholic Church, particularly regarding transubstantiation and Scripture accessibility. It also highlights the early Lollards' commitment to vernacular translations of the Bible and their critique of ecclesiastical authority, showcasing their scholarly contributions and historical significance.
